Brian Kilmeade is an American author and co-host on Fox News Channel. He frequently writes about historical events and figures, often focusing on lesser-known narratives that have had significant impacts throughout American history. His approach to storytelling typically involves meticulous research and a commitment to uncovering the hidden layers of past events, as evidenced by his work with the Culper Spy Ring.
